
Overview
Job Title: Senior Java Developer
Location: Mumbai (On-site)
Notice Period: Immediate Joiners Preferred / 15 Days or Less
Job Description:
We are looking for a highly skilled and experienced Senior Java Developer with 5+ years of hands-on experience in building robust, scalable applications. The ideal candidate will have strong expertise in Java-based technologies and a solid understanding of the full software development lifecycle. This role requires close collaboration with cross-functional teams to design, develop, and deliver high-quality software solutions.
Key Responsibilities:
- Lead the design, development, and deployment of Java applications and services
- Translate business requirements into high-quality code and technical design
- Collaborate with cross-functional teams including QA, DevOps, and UI/UX designers
- Write efficient, reusable, and maintainable code adhering to best practices
- Optimize applications for maximum speed, scalability, and responsiveness
- Troubleshoot and debug existing applications
- Participate in code reviews, architectural discussions, and technical decision-making
- Mentor junior developers and guide them on coding standards and best practices
- Stay updated with the latest industry trends and emerging technologies
Required Skills and Qualifications:
- Minimum 5 years of experience in Java application development
- Strong proficiency in Core Java, J2EE, Spring Boot, Hibernate/JPA
- Experience with RESTful APIs, Microservices architecture
- Familiarity with frontend integration (HTML, CSS, JavaScript, Angular/React is a plus)
- Knowledge of SQL/NoSQL databases such as MySQL, PostgreSQL, MongoDB
- Understanding of CI/CD tools like Jenkins, Git, Docker
- Experience with cloud platforms (AWS, Azure, or GCP) is a plus
- Proficient in using project management tools like JIRA, Confluence, or Trello
- Strong problem-solving, communication, and leadership skills
- Bachelor’s degree in Computer Science, Engineering, or a related field
- Certifications such as Oracle Certified Java Developer, AWS Developer, or PMP are a plus
Eligibility Criteria:
- Must be currently residing in Mumbai
- Must be able to join within 15 days or less
- Immediate joiners preferred
Job Type: Full-time
Pay: ₹600,000.00 - ₹1,200,000.00 per year
Benefits:
- Paid sick time
Location Type:
- In-person
Schedule:
- Day shift
- Monday to Friday
Experience:
- Java: 3 years (Required)
Location:
- Andheri, Mumbai, Maharashtra (Required)
Work Location: In person